The LUNAR Collective

ORGANIZATION DESCRIPTION
Founded in 2021, The LUNAR Collective works to cultivate connection, belonging, and visibility for Asian American Jews through multimedia storytelling (short films, interviews) and community events in Los Angeles (e.g. an Asian Jewish Passover seder), San Francisco and New York. With support from the Jews of Color Initiative’s mini grant program, five young Chinese Jewish women launched LUNAR to engage wider communities in a deeper understanding about the intersection of Jewish and Asian-American identities. LUNAR’s YouTube channel facilitates nuanced, honest conversations about identity, covering themes such as media representation, the model minority myth, racism, antisemitism, belonging and inclusion in Jewish spaces, family, culture, and fusion food. The first episode of its video series received over 3,500 views.
